Transaction 99044e34ec94ced91a583f142d76fa0e6d69174423bb1a0dd20628cacb70314f

1 Input
2 Outputs
  • 99044e34ec94ced91a583f142d76fa0e6d69174423bb1a0dd20628cacb70314f:0
  • value  117862935
    address  1PYDNBwzQaPLXBB6vw2C67ZEiuaCQLPemE
  • 99044e34ec94ced91a583f142d76fa0e6d69174423bb1a0dd20628cacb70314f:1
  • value  14267462079
    address  1vLesjC8c1JdizxEXiowDhQWjBtGGWBxb